4.   The Purpose of our being conformed to the image of His Son is that it glorifies Christ!   It exalts Him  "that He, [Christ,] might be the first-born among many brethren."

 

-  prwto,tokoj     prwtoj + tiktw  lit. first brought forth;

- It is used in a literal sense of Mary having brought forth her first born son in Lk. 2:7;     Mt. 1:25

 

-  When used of Christ it is used metaphorically of first in rank; one having pre-imminence; idea then is of having highest rank/position.

 

- Col. 1:15-16  Christ's supremacy is shown first in relationship to the Father;  He is God's son by eternal relationship;

Ø      8:30   God's plan/ the destiny of the believer [in a nutshell]

     Between the start and finish of God's plan are the 3 steps in view.

 

 

#1.  these he also called    kalew   to call, invite;   How are we called?

 

 

 

#2.  "whom He called these He also justified"   dikaiow  

 

 

 

#3.  "and whom He justified, these He also glorified."   doxazw

 

 

 

Putting this all together, this is one of the strongest passages in the NT on the eternal security of the believer.

We are as certain of the glorified state as if we had already received it!
